Magna Concursos

Foram encontradas 235 questões.

903988 Ano: 2014
Disciplina: TI - Banco de Dados
Banca: CESGRANRIO
Orgão: FINEP
Ao implementar um sistema de gerência de fornecedores, o desenvolvedor percebeu que não existia no banco de dados relacional da empresa qualquer representação da entidade PRODUTO que aparecia em seu modelo de dados. Para corrigir essa falha, preparou um comando SQL que alteraria o esquema do banco de dados.
Tal comando SQL deve ser iniciado com
 

Provas

Questão presente nas seguintes provas
903987 Ano: 2014
Disciplina: TI - Banco de Dados
Banca: CESGRANRIO
Orgão: FINEP
Uma empresa decidiu comprar um SGBD Oracle e precisa adaptar-se a alguns novos conceitos específicos desse produto. Entre eles está o conceito de esquema, que é um tipo de objeto de base de dados Oracle
 

Provas

Questão presente nas seguintes provas
903986 Ano: 2014
Disciplina: TI - Banco de Dados
Banca: CESGRANRIO
Orgão: FINEP
As tabelas abaixo pertencem ao esquema de um banco de dados de um supermercado.

CREATE TABLE PRODUTO (
COD NUMBER(5) NOT NULL,
DESCRICAO VARCHAR2(100) NOT NULL,
PRECO NUMBER(8,2) NOT NULL,
QTD_ESTOQUE NUMBER(5) ,
TIPO NUMBER(1) NOT NULL,
CONSTRAINT PRODUTO_PK PRIMARY KEY (COD))

CREATE TABLE ITEM (
NUM_SERIE NUMBER(7) NOT NULL,
COR VARCHAR2(20) NOT NULL,
VOLTAGEM NUMBER(5) NOT NULL,
COD_PROD NUMBER(5) NOT NULL,
CONSTRAINT ITEM_PK PRIMARY KEY (NUM_SERIE),
CONSTRAINT ITEM_FK FOREIGN KEY (COD_PROD)
REFERENCES PRODUTO (COD))

Observações:
• A empresa comercializa produtos controlados por quantidade (por exemplo, caixa de sabão em pó, pacote de biscoito e lata de extrato de tomate) e produtos controlados por unidade (por exemplo, televisor, máquina de lavar roupa e liquidificador).

• A quantidade em estoque de um produto controlado por quantidade (TIPO=1) é obtida diretamente da coluna QTD_ESTOQUE.

• A quantidade em estoque de um produto controlado por unidade (TIPO=2) NÃO pode ser obtida diretamente da coluna QTD_ESTOQUE, pois, para esse tipo de produto, esta coluna irá conter o valor NULL.

• Cada linha da tabela ITEM contém informações sobre um item existente no estoque da empresa relativo a um tipo de produto controlado por unidade.
Qual comando SQL irá inserir corretamente uma nova linha na tabela de produtos, além de não violar restrições semânticas relativas ao banco de dados do supermercado?
 

Provas

Questão presente nas seguintes provas
903985 Ano: 2014
Disciplina: TI - Banco de Dados
Banca: CESGRANRIO
Orgão: FINEP
As tabelas abaixo pertencem ao esquema de um banco de dados de um supermercado.
CREATE TABLE PRODUTO (
  COD NUMBER(5) NOT NULL,
  DESCRICAO VARCHAR2(100) NOT NULL,
  PRECO NUMBER(8,2) NOT NULL,
  QTD_ESTOQUE NUMBER(5) ,
  TIPO NUMBER(1) NOT NULL,
  CONSTRAINT PRODUTO_PK PRIMARY KEY (COD))

CREATE TABLE ITEM (
  NUM_SERIE NUMBER(7) NOT NULL,
  COR VARCHAR2(20) NOT NULL,
  VOLTAGEM NUMBER(5) NOT NULL,
  COD_PROD NUMBER(5) NOT NULL,
  CONSTRAINT ITEM_PK PRIMARY KEY (NUM_SERIE),
  CONSTRAINT ITEM_FK FOREIGN KEY (COD_PROD)
  REFERENCES PRODUTO (COD))

Observações:

  • A empresa comercializa produtos controlados por quantidade (por exemplo, caixa de sabão em pó, pacote de biscoito e lata de extrato de tomate) e produtos controlados por unidade (por exemplo, televisor, máquina de lavar roupa e liquidificador).
  • A quantidade em estoque de um produto controlado por quantidade (TIPO=1) é obtida diretamente da coluna QTD_ESTOQUE.
  • A quantidade em estoque de um produto controlado por unidade (TIPO=2) NÃO pode ser obtida diretamente da coluna QTD_ESTOQUE, pois, para esse tipo de produto, esta coluna irá conter o valor NULL.
  • Cada linha da tabela ITEM contém informações sobre um item existente no estoque da empresa relativo a um tipo de produto controlado por unidade.

Qual consulta SQL irá exibir o código, a descrição e a quantidade em estoque relativos a cada um dos produtos comercializados pelo supermercado?

 

Provas

Questão presente nas seguintes provas
903984 Ano: 2014
Disciplina: TI - Banco de Dados
Banca: CESGRANRIO
Orgão: FINEP
Um país irá leiloar blocos de exploração de petróleo e precisa de um sistema de informação para controlar o registro dos consórcios que participarão dos leilões, os lances que serão realizados e o vencedor de cada leilão. Todos os consórcios que irão disputar os leilões terão que ser previamente cadastrados no sistema. Um consórcio é formado por uma ou mais empresas.
O objeto de cada leilão é um bloco de exploração. Os consórcios poderão registrar vários lances para cada bloco disputado. Os lances, entretanto, terão de ser maiores ou iguais a um valor mínimo, que será fixado, para cada bloco, antes de cada leilão.
Além de atender aos requisitos acima, o sistema de informação em questão deve responder às seguintes questões:

• Qual é o nome do consórcio vencedor?
• Quais são as empresas que integram um determinado consórcio?
• Qual é o país de origem de uma determinada empresa?
• Qual é o nome de uma determinada área de exploração? Onde ela está localizada?
• Qual é o código de um determinado bloco de exploração? Onde ele está localizado? A que área de exploração ele pertence?

Qual diagrama E-R atende a todos os requisitos descritos acima?
 

Provas

Questão presente nas seguintes provas
903983 Ano: 2014
Disciplina: TI - Banco de Dados
Banca: CESGRANRIO
Orgão: FINEP
Qual forma normal se baseia no conceito de dependência multivalorada?
 

Provas

Questão presente nas seguintes provas
903982 Ano: 2014
Disciplina: TI - Banco de Dados
Banca: CESGRANRIO
Orgão: FINEP

O esquema de um banco de dados relacional é descrito segundo a notação a seguir.

  1. Uma tabela possui um nome e um conjunto de colunas, separadas por vírgulas. Por exemplo, TX(col1,col2,col3,col4) representa uma tabela cujo nome é TX.
  2. Os tipos de dados das colunas são irrelevantes para a questão, logo não são apresentados.
  3. Colunas que admitem o valor nulo são exibidas entre colchetes (por exemplo [col1]).
  4. As colunas que compõem a chave primária de uma tabela estão sublinhadas.
  5. As chaves estrangeiras são representadas da seguinte forma: REF Seja o seguinte modelo E-R:


enunciado 903982-1

Qual esquema relacional preserva a semântica do modelo acima?

 

Provas

Questão presente nas seguintes provas
903981 Ano: 2014
Disciplina: TI - Banco de Dados
Banca: CESGRANRIO
Orgão: FINEP
As tabelas abaixo pertencem ao esquema de um banco de dados de um supermercado.

CREATE TABLE PRODUTO (
COD NUMBER(5) NOT NULL,
DESCRICAO VARCHAR2(100) NOT NULL,
PRECO NUMBER(8,2) NOT NULL,
QTD_ESTOQUE NUMBER(5) ,
TIPO NUMBER(1) NOT NULL,
CONSTRAINT PRODUTO_PK PRIMARY KEY (COD))

CREATE TABLE ITEM (
NUM_SERIE NUMBER(7) NOT NULL,
COR VARCHAR2(20) NOT NULL,
VOLTAGEM NUMBER(5) NOT NULL,
COD_PROD NUMBER(5) NOT NULL,
CONSTRAINT ITEM_PK PRIMARY KEY (NUM_SERIE),
CONSTRAINT ITEM_FK FOREIGN KEY (COD_PROD)
REFERENCES PRODUTO (COD))

Observações:
• A empresa comercializa produtos controlados por quantidade (por exemplo, caixa de sabão em pó, pacote de biscoito e lata de extrato de tomate) e produtos controlados por unidade (por exemplo, televisor, máquina de lavar roupa e liquidificador).

• A quantidade em estoque de um produto controlado por quantidade (TIPO=1) é obtida diretamente da coluna QTD_ESTOQUE.

• A quantidade em estoque de um produto controlado por unidade (TIPO=2) NÃO pode ser obtida diretamente da coluna QTD_ESTOQUE, pois, para esse tipo de produto, esta coluna irá conter o valor NULL.

• Cada linha da tabela ITEM contém informações sobre um item existente no estoque da empresa relativo a um tipo de produto controlado por unidade.
O analista de suporte de banco de dados do supermercado solicitou que a coluna QTD_ESTOQUE passasse a conter a quantidade de itens em estoque de produtos do tipo 2. Embora ele reconheça que isso resultará em redundância, os relatórios de performance mostram que existe um desperdício de recursos computacionais significativo com o cálculo recorrente do total de itens em estoque de produtos do tipo 2.
Qual comando SQL irá atualizar corretamente a coluna QTD_ESTOQUE com a quantidade de itens em estoque relativa a cada um dos produtos do tipo 2 comercializados pelo supermercado?
 

Provas

Questão presente nas seguintes provas
903980 Ano: 2014
Disciplina: TI - Sistemas Operacionais
Banca: CESGRANRIO
Orgão: FINEP
Provas:
O servidor Web Apache oferece suporte à SSL/TLS. Para configurar o Apache para forçar os clientes HTTP a se autenticarem usando certificados digitais, o administrador deve utilizar a opção;
 

Provas

Questão presente nas seguintes provas
903979 Ano: 2014
Disciplina: TI - Sistemas Operacionais
Banca: CESGRANRIO
Orgão: FINEP
Provas:
A técnica de memória virtual possibilita a execução de programas que requerem uma quantidade de memória superior à memória física disponível. No esquema de paginação, a memória física é dividida em blocos (frames) de tamanho fixo e a memória lógica é dividida em blocos de tamanho
 

Provas

Questão presente nas seguintes provas